Select Brand:

Show All


£15.92

Dispatch on next business day

£141.33

Dispatch on next business day

£5.24

Dispatch on next business day

£13.12

Dispatch on next business day

£75.42

Dispatch on next business day

£205.50

Dispatch on next business day

£86.33

dispatch in 4 business days

£578.67

dispatch in 28 business days

£133.13

dispatch in 28 business days

£281.91

dispatch in 28 business days

£729.94

dispatch in 28 business days

£109.04

dispatch in 28 business days